The Unit Circle is the heart of Trigonometry. Instead of memorizing trigonometric values randomly, students should understand how:

  • sin θ

  • cos θ

  • tan θ

are derived from the coordinates of a point on a circle.

Once you understand the Unit Circle:

  • Trigonometric ratios become logical

  • Signs in different quadrants become clear

  • Values of sin, cos, and tan are easier to recall

  • Graphs of trigonometric functions become understandable

Many students try to memorize identities like:

  • sin²θ + cos²θ = 1

  • 1 + tan²θ = sec²θ

  • 1 + cot²θ = cosec²θ

without understanding where they come from.

These identities are derived from the Pythagoras Theorem in a right-angled triangle. When you visualize:

  • Opposite

  • Adjacent

  • Hypotenuse

using a triangle diagram, remembering identities becomes much easier.

To remember the values of:

  • sin 0°, 30°, 45°, 60°, 90°

  • cos 0°, 30°, 45°, 60°, 90°

  • tan 0°, 30°, 45°, 60°, 90°

Use the famous trick:

👉 √n / 2 Rule for Sine

θ sin θ
√0 / 2
30° √1 / 2
45° √2 / 2
60° √3 / 2
90° √4 / 2

For cosine, reverse the order.

Also, use the ASTC Rule:

  • A → All Positive (1st Quadrant)

  • S → Sine Positive (2nd Quadrant)

  • T → Tangent Positive (3rd Quadrant)

  • C → Cosine Positive (4th Quadrant)

Graphs are extremely important in Class 11 and Class 12 Trigonometry.

Understanding the graphs of:

  • y = sin x

  • y = cos x

  • y = tan x

helps in solving:

  • Transformation problems

  • Periodicity questions

  • Domain and Range

  • Inverse Trigonometric Functions

Graphical understanding is especially helpful for JEE Main Trigonometry questions.
